From 26093224b580786f89c956a1b052f6fba2b2b248 Mon Sep 17 00:00:00 2001 From: frueauf Date: Thu, 7 May 1998 07:42:55 +0000 Subject: Add {PREFIX,X11BASE,LOCALBASE}/info to the default INFOPATH, fixes pr 5319. --- devel/gtexinfo/Makefile | 22 +++++++++++++++------- devel/gtexinfo/patches/patch-ac | 6 +++--- 2 files changed, 18 insertions(+), 10 deletions(-) (limited to 'devel/gtexinfo') diff --git a/devel/gtexinfo/Makefile b/devel/gtexinfo/Makefile index e339776a379..87e6f5e5e84 100644 --- a/devel/gtexinfo/Makefile +++ b/devel/gtexinfo/Makefile @@ -1,16 +1,24 @@ -# $NetBSD: Makefile,v 1.6 1998/04/15 10:38:20 agc Exp $ +# $NetBSD: Makefile,v 1.7 1998/05/07 07:42:55 frueauf Exp $ # -DISTNAME= texinfo-3.12 -PKGNAME= gtexinfo-3.12 -CATEGORIES= devel -MASTER_SITES= ${MASTER_SITE_GNU} +DISTNAME= texinfo-3.12 +PKGNAME= gtexinfo-3.12 +CATEGORIES= devel +MASTER_SITES= ${MASTER_SITE_GNU} -MAINTAINER= lamj@stat.cmu.edu +MAINTAINER= packages@netbsd.org -GNU_CONFIGURE= yes +GNU_CONFIGURE= yes CONFIGURE_ARGS+= --with-catgets +pre-build: + ${MV} ${WRKSRC}/info/filesys.h ${WRKSRC}/info/filesys.h.bak + ${CAT} ${WRKSRC}/info/filesys.h.bak | \ + ${SED} s/@PREFIX@/${PREFIX:S/\//\\\\\//g}/g | \ + ${SED} s/@X11BASE@/${X11BASE:S/\//\\\\\//g}/g | \ + ${SED} s/@LOCALBASE@/${LOCALBASE:S/\//\\\\\//g}/g \ + > ${WRKSRC}/info/filesys.h + post-install: ${PREFIX}/bin/install-info --info-dir=${PREFIX}/info ${PREFIX}/info/texinfo ${PREFIX}/bin/install-info --info-dir=${PREFIX}/info ${PREFIX}/info/info.info diff --git a/devel/gtexinfo/patches/patch-ac b/devel/gtexinfo/patches/patch-ac index e1382cb533c..02ca4db08b6 100644 --- a/devel/gtexinfo/patches/patch-ac +++ b/devel/gtexinfo/patches/patch-ac @@ -1,11 +1,11 @@ ---- info/filesys.h.orig Mon Mar 9 08:43:52 1998 -+++ info/filesys.h Mon Mar 9 08:44:32 1998 +--- info/filesys.h.orig Mon Aug 4 22:21:35 1997 ++++ info/filesys.h Wed May 6 23:00:23 1998 @@ -71,7 +71,7 @@ /* The default value of INFOPATH. */ #if !defined (DEFAULT_INFOPATH) -# define DEFAULT_INFOPATH "/usr/local/info:/usr/info:/usr/local/lib/info:/usr/lib/info:/usr/local/gnu/info:/usr/local/gnu/lib/info:/usr/gnu/info:/usr/gnu/lib/info:/opt/gnu/info:/usr/share/info:/usr/share/lib/info:/usr/local/share/info:/usr/local/share/lib/info:/usr/gnu/lib/emacs/info:/usr/local/gnu/lib/emacs/info:/usr/local/lib/emacs/info:/usr/local/emacs/info:." -+# define DEFAULT_INFOPATH PORTSINFODIR ":" "/usr/local/info:/usr/info:/usr/local/lib/info:/usr/lib/info:/usr/local/gnu/info:/usr/local/gnu/lib/info:/usr/gnu/info:/usr/gnu/lib/info:/opt/gnu/info:/usr/share/info:/usr/share/lib/info:/usr/local/share/info:/usr/local/share/lib/info:/usr/gnu/lib/emacs/info:/usr/local/gnu/lib/emacs/info:/usr/local/lib/emacs/info:/usr/local/emacs/info:." ++# define DEFAULT_INFOPATH "@PREFIX@/info:@X11BASE@/info:@LOCALBASE@/info:/usr/local/info:/usr/info:/usr/local/lib/info:/usr/lib/info:/usr/local/gnu/info:/usr/local/gnu/lib/info:/usr/gnu/info:/usr/gnu/lib/info:/opt/gnu/info:/usr/share/info:/usr/share/lib/info:/usr/local/share/info:/usr/local/share/lib/info:/usr/gnu/lib/emacs/info:/usr/local/gnu/lib/emacs/info:/usr/local/lib/emacs/info:/usr/local/emacs/info:." #endif /* !DEFAULT_INFOPATH */ #if !defined (S_ISREG) && defined (S_IFREG) -- cgit v1.2.3